Job Description
What You Get To Do:
Serving under Production leadership, the Machine Operator I provides hands‑on technical expertise to properly operate the equipment and machinery used to manufacture linear lighting applications. This position requires attention to detail and the ability to comply with basic safety practices and procedures.
Challenge Yourself – The Specifics:- Operate the production machinery in one or more of the following machine work centers identified and trained by Management:
Alpha Tech, Linaire, LGP, ACT, and others as processes develop - Performs a wide variety of electronic and electromechanical assembly tasks
- Assembles, tests, and modifies prototypes or custom electronic parts and systems, including soldering wires
- Works from schematics, oral instructions, and existing documentation
- Follows established procedures and guidelines to check, test, and inspect finished goods before they are shipped from the distribution center to the customer
- Compares the physical characteristics of products to technical specifications to identify defects; ensuring that the color of wires on the harnesses are recognized in order to solder to proper pads
- Ensures compliance with all safety regulations
- Conducts tests on electrical function, reliability, and packaging quality and record results
- Safely and effectively use and operate hand tools such as a soldering iron, heat gun, powered wire stripping machines and other equipment required for the completion of work orders
- Work with low voltage electricity
- Detect and correct quality problems found during the manufacturing process
- Organize, stock and issue supplies and equipment
- Use tact, initiative, prudence and independent judgment within general policy, procedural and safety guidelines
- Establish, maintain, and foster positive and effective working relationships with Elemental LED team members
- High school diploma/GED, or equivalent experience and training are typically required
- Minimum of one year working in a manufacturing/distribution environment, quality assurance, assembly, testing, or experience working in an environment using hand tools and equipment
- MS Office (Word, Excel) and Fishbowl Inventory is a plus
- Excellent listening and communication (verbal and written) skills
- Ability to follow detailed written and verbal instructions
- Ability to work in a fast‑paced manufacturing environment
- Must have excellent attention to detail, be driven, work well independently, and have a knack for problem solving
- Knowledge of electrical/electronic machinery or equipment, preferred
